Cabane de Chanrion refuge (2462m), Verbier region
At the end of the Bagnes valley this charming refuge is open all year
Originally built in 1890, it was renovated in 2021 in a style blending modern comfort with authentic charm.
Owned by the Geneva section of the Swiss Alpine Club (CAS), it has always been popular with alpinists and due to its proximity to the Italian border it was used as a look-out point during World War One.
Open both summer and winter, you will receive a warm welcome from the wardens, who also offer their baby sitting services should you be there with small children.
With a total of 59 beds over 13 dormitories, the refuge operates on a half-board basis. It is the perfect place to stop over for a night or to use as a base to explore the surrounding lakes and mountains.
The restaurant serves homemade dishes is also open during the day for passing hikers and skiers.
